Add servers (80 and 443) for datos.test.vue.gov.py
Showing
1 changed file
with
50 additions
and
0 deletions
| ... | @@ -24,11 +24,13 @@ | ... | @@ -24,11 +24,13 @@ |
| 24 | - name: Content-Security-Policy # Required | 24 | - name: Content-Security-Policy # Required |
| 25 | value: 'upgrade-insecure-requests' # Required | 25 | value: 'upgrade-insecure-requests' # Required |
| 26 | always: true # Boolean | 26 | always: true # Boolean |
| 27 | |||
| 27 | upstreams: | 28 | upstreams: |
| 28 | - name: jbosseap_test | 29 | - name: jbosseap_test |
| 29 | least_conn: true | 30 | least_conn: true |
| 30 | servers: | 31 | servers: |
| 31 | - address: tlbi01.vue.gov.py:80 | 32 | - address: tlbi01.vue.gov.py:80 |
| 33 | |||
| 32 | ssl: | 34 | ssl: |
| 33 | certificate: /etc/letsencrypt/live/vueapp.test.vue.gov.py/fullchain.pem | 35 | certificate: /etc/letsencrypt/live/vueapp.test.vue.gov.py/fullchain.pem |
| 34 | certificate_key: /etc/letsencrypt/live/vueapp.test.vue.gov.py/privkey.pem | 36 | certificate_key: /etc/letsencrypt/live/vueapp.test.vue.gov.py/privkey.pem |
| ... | @@ -39,7 +41,9 @@ | ... | @@ -39,7 +41,9 @@ |
| 39 | size: 10m | 41 | size: 10m |
| 40 | session_timeout: 10m | 42 | session_timeout: 10m |
| 41 | ssl_ciphers: PROFILE=SYSTEM | 43 | ssl_ciphers: PROFILE=SYSTEM |
| 44 | |||
| 42 | servers: | 45 | servers: |
| 46 | #vueapp | ||
| 43 | - log: | 47 | - log: |
| 44 | access: | 48 | access: |
| 45 | - path: /var/log/nginx/access.log | 49 | - path: /var/log/nginx/access.log |
| ... | @@ -92,6 +96,52 @@ | ... | @@ -92,6 +96,52 @@ |
| 92 | types: | 96 | types: |
| 93 | - text/css | 97 | - text/css |
| 94 | - application/javascript | 98 | - application/javascript |
| 99 | |||
| 100 | #datos | ||
| 101 | - core: | ||
| 102 | listen: | ||
| 103 | - port: 80 | ||
| 104 | server_name: datos.test.vue.gov.py | ||
| 105 | log: | ||
| 106 | access: | ||
| 107 | - path: /var/log/nginx/access.log | ||
| 108 | format: main | ||
| 109 | #Configure this to redirect to HTTPS, as of 26-oct-22, it should only be available for test | ||
| 110 | rewrite: | ||
| 111 | return: | ||
| 112 | code: 301 | ||
| 113 | url: https://$host$request_uri | ||
| 114 | - core: | ||
| 115 | client_max_body_size: 50m #Pueden subir max 7 archivos de 5mb c/u, verificar también en los JBoss EAP | ||
| 116 | client_body_buffer_size: 128k | ||
| 117 | listen: | ||
| 118 | - port: 443 | ||
| 119 | http2: true | ||
| 120 | ssl: true | ||
| 121 | server_name: datos.test.vue.gov.py | ||
| 122 | log: | ||
| 123 | access: | ||
| 124 | - path: /var/log/nginx/access.log | ||
| 125 | format: main | ||
| 126 | locations: | ||
| 127 | - location: / | ||
| 128 | proxy: | ||
| 129 | pass: http://jbosseap_test/ | ||
| 130 | set_header: | ||
| 131 | #Equivalent to ProxyPreserveHost on from Apache HTTPd Server. It is necessary to work with RH SSO correctly | ||
| 132 | - field: Host | ||
| 133 | value: datos.vue.gov.py | ||
| 134 | - field: X-Forwarded-For | ||
| 135 | value: $proxy_add_x_forwarded_for | ||
| 136 | - field: X-Real-IP | ||
| 137 | value: $remote_addr | ||
| 138 | - field: X-Forwarded-Proto | ||
| 139 | value: $scheme | ||
| 140 | #This next three values were increased for an app | ||
| 141 | read_timeout: 1200s | ||
| 142 | connect_timeout: 1200s | ||
| 143 | send_timeout: 1200s | ||
| 144 | |||
| 95 | # custom_directives: | 145 | # custom_directives: |
| 96 | 146 | ||
| 97 | # - core: | 147 | # - core: | ... | ... |
-
Please register or sign in to post a comment